The       essays included, all of which appear here for the first time, focus on       two clearly defined areas of study: colonial issues, and       twentieth-century literature and film. Some of the articles concentrate       on texts from the sixteenth and seventeenth centuries; thus the       documentation utilized belongs to the Latin American foundational period.       Others direct the reader's attention to twentieth-century retrospective       views of that period; in these cases, the object of analysis focuses       primarily on the discursive practices of our time. Such a recurrent       oscillation between colonial past and postcolonial present constitutes       the essence of the book. The editors' goal has been precisely to explore       the double interpretation (the \"twice-told tale\") of a key period in the       configuration of Latin American identity.
